LINUX.ORG.RU

KDE Plasma 5.4

 , ,


0

2

Во вторник, 25 августа 2015 года увидел свет очередной выпуск Plasma 5 с версией 5.4.

Данный выпуск в содержит в себе много улучшений, таких как улучшенная поддержка мониторов с высоким разрешением (High DPI), авто-дополнение в KRunner и много новых иконок в теме Breeze. Также данный выпуск продолжает развитие поддержки Wayland и предлагает пользователю вариант сеанса с использованием данного протокола (в режиме tech preview). Набор виджетов Plasma (aka плазмоиды) пополнился четырьмя новичками: Регулировкой звука, Инструментом калибровки монитора и менеджером пользователей (бета-версия).

  • Новый виджет регулирования звука
    Данный виджет работает напрямую с PulseAudio (популярным аудио-сервером для Linux) для того, что бы дать пользователю полный контроль над громкостью и настройками вывода звука в форме простого графического интерфейса.
  • Альтернативная панель запуска программ
    Этот полностью новый виджет выполнен в виде панели со значками (aka dashboard): включая в себя все функции обычного виджета запуска, данный виджет умеет автоматически масштабироваться по размеру экрана и полностью управляем с помощью клавиатуры.

    Новый виджет запуска позволяет пользователю легко и быстро найти приложения, недавние и «любимые» документы и контакты, основываясь на предыдущих действиях пользователя.

  • Новые иконки
    C выпуском Plasma 5.4 также поставляется 1400 новых иконок, причём не только для приложений KDE, но и для многих других популярных программ, таких как Inkscape, Firefox и Libreoffice
  • История в KRunner
    KRunner теперь запоминает ваши поисковые запросы и автоматически дополняет новые запросы, основываясь на предыдущих.
  • Графики в виджете «Сети и соединения»
    Теперь данный виджет способен отображать объем использования сетевого трафика на графике. Он также поддерживает два новых VPN плагина для соединений через SSH и SSTP.
  • Экспериментальная сессия Wayland
    Вместе с данным выпуском также появилась возможность создавать сессии графической оболочки, используя протокол Wayland. На данный момент функция является экспериментальной и работает в режиме tech preview. На системах с открытыми графическими драйверами возможно запустить Plasma используя KWin, Wayland compositor для Plasma и оконный менеджер X11 посредством kernel mode settings. За основу поддержки протокола Wayland взята Plasma Mobile, по этому некоторые функции, связанные с настольными ПК могут не поддерживаться или не полностью быть реализованными. В текущем состоянии Wayland-сессия не может стать заменой традиционной X11-сессии, однако позволяет легко тестировать работу приложений с Wayland, делать вклад в развитие последнего и смотреть видео без «тиринга». Инструкции к запуску Wayland сессии можно найти на страницах wiki KWin. Поддержка Wayland будет улучшаться в следующих выпусках Plasma, цель разработки — получить стабильную Wayland-сессию.

А также:

  • Улучшенная поддержка High DPI.
  • Уменьшено потребление памяти.
  • Поиск по рабочему столу получил новый и гораздо более быстрый backend.
  • «Липучие» заметки теперь поддерживают drag & drop а также навигацию с клавиатуры.
  • Виджет «корзина» снова работает с drag & drop.
  • Виджет системного трея теперь быстрее конфигурируется
  • Документация была пересмотрена и обновлена
  • Новый layout для виджета «Цифровые часы» на тонких панелях.
  • Поддержка даты в формате ISO в «Цифровых часах»
  • Новый простой способ переключения 12 и 24 часовыми форматами в «Цифровых часах»
  • Номер недели в виджете календаря
  • Любой элемент может быть вынесен в «Избранное» в меню запуска приложений (Kicker).
  • Контакты Telepathy в «Избранном» показывают фото и присутствие контакта в сети.
  • Небольшие исправления в виджете «Обзор папки»
  • Стало возможным добавления ярлыков запуска на панели задач методом drag-n-drop
  • Экспериментальный виджет QuickShare, который позволяет делиться информацией на многих веб-сервисах.
  • kwallet-pam позволяет открывать ваше хранилище паролей при входе в систему.
  • И другие

>>> Подробности

★★★★★

Проверено: JB ()

Ответ на: комментарий от Behem0th

Они сами пишут на мёртвых языках поддерживаемых зомбями. Если на их поделиях трей не работает, то шли бы они со своими инициативами куда подальше. Пусть пишут велосипед для трея и бьют друг другу морду на ринге отстаивая его конструкцию и право его написать, но конечная пользовательская гуёвина не должна серьёзно в итоге пострадать.

Napilnik ★★★★★ ()

А как дела для пользователей Intel, пофиксили тот самый баг?

awesomenickname ★★★★★ ()

Наконец-то понял, что именно мне напоминает новая тема Плазмы.
Назад в будущее, фигли. Не как что-то плохое.

dogbert ★★★★★ ()
Ответ на: комментарий от Klymedy

Восновном отключил ненужные эффекты и оформление окон. Все настройки через GUI.

По-поводу Семерочки на работе: я уже вычел все то, что положил в автозагрузку я. Осталась хрень, нужная, для работы: антивирусник, щупальцы билд-машин, сетевые процессы, пр. Сравнение с системами, где я сам-себе админ, несколько некорректное, но оно показывает, что, по-крайней мере для части реальных задач энтерпрайза, где стоит минимум 16ГБ RAM на рабочую станцию с графическим (!) интерфейсом, этой гонкой за выйгрышем пары сотней МБ - никто заниматься не будет - тупо докупят памяти. А на почтовых серваках GUI не нужен - хватит CLI. На этом фоне становится ясно, что слухи о жырноте КДЕ преувеличены, 320MB - это, с учетом среды обитания, далеко не так страшно.

madjestic ()
Ответ на: комментарий от peregrine

Удобного мака я не видел.

Snow Lion - разрабатывая кроссплатформенный проект почему-то только в нём и сидел, хотя был выбор и Линукс и Винда - чем-то он сильно необъяснимо притягивал, хотя и не всё было удобно.

GladAlex ★★★★★ ()
Ответ на: комментарий от EXL

Там с файловыми менеджерами даже хуже, чем в винде.

Это да, но несмотря на это почему-то ОЧЕНЬ приятно в нём работать!

GladAlex ★★★★★ ()
Ответ на: комментарий от anonymous

Тебе шашечки или ехать?

А куда ехать-то?! Нового функционала во всех этих ОС - ноль, а внешний вид делают убогим.

GladAlex ★★★★★ ()
Ответ на: комментарий от madjestic

320MB — это нормально, но более реальной кажется цифра в 823 мегабайта. Когда сам тыкал пятоплазму, кажется было чуть ли не больше гигабайта, но сейчас лень ставить и измерять.

Klymedy ★★★★★ ()
Ответ на: комментарий от JB

Гном2 лучшее

Гном 3 настолько прекрасен, что csd из него аж в макось утащили. А гном 2 был тем еще говном.

Freyr69 ★★★ ()
Ответ на: комментарий от Axon

А в винде есть нормальные ФМ кроме TC?

FreeCommander лучше!

GladAlex ★★★★★ ()
Ответ на: комментарий от KennyMinigun

На самом деле на ЛОРе пропустили еще новость про KDE Applications 15.08. Там тоже довольно много вкусного:

И что же?! По моему те же убогие плоские монохромные иконки, а нового полезного функционала - ноль!

GladAlex ★★★★★ ()
Ответ на: комментарий от Klymedy

Так гента же. Ставишь ровно столько, сколько нужно. Со всеми свистоперделками и жырными бинарями в которые все включено, может и больше выйти. Только при чем тут Plasma5?

madjestic ()
Ответ на: комментарий от KennyMinigun

Это тебе надо мейтейнерам своего дистрибутива жаловаться.

Нет, с локалями вне kde у меня все отлично, такое сообщение об ошибке возникало только после логина в kde. Есть ощущение, что кеды переопределяют (export) некоторые LC_* переменные.

m0rph ★★★★★ ()
Ответ на: комментарий от Klymedy

Тебе уже два человека пруфы показали. Закрадывается подозрение, что тебе кто-то платит за то, чтобы убеждать окружающих в прожорливости кед.

der_fenix ()
Ответ на: комментарий от der_fenix

Нет, но если хотите, вы можете мне заплатить, чтобы я в этом треде больше не обсуждал прожорливость сабжа.

Klymedy ★★★★★ ()
Ответ на: комментарий от m0rph

Всё-равно к мейнтейнерам. У других же таких проблем нет. У меня, например, и с локалями всё ок, и команда locale ведёт себя нормально.

der_fenix ()
Ответ на: комментарий от Klymedy

Да обсуждай на здоровье, если тебя не волнует, что ты выглядишь глупо. Мне как-то вообще до лампочки, меня кеды устраивают более, чем полностью.

der_fenix ()
Ответ на: комментарий от Napilnik

Они сами пишут на мёртвых языках поддерживаемых зомбями.

первый раз слышу чтоб вялый был написан на джаве.

но конечная пользовательская гуёвина

Должна поддерживать новый стандарт трея.

Behem0th ★★★★★ ()
Ответ на: комментарий от Behem0th

Должна поддерживать новый стандарт трея.

По идее, можно написать xembed обёртку для Wayland а затем юзать ее (скорее как workaround) через LD_PRELOAD.

KennyMinigun ★★★★★ ()
Ответ на: комментарий от Behem0th

первый раз слышу чтоб вялый был написан на джаве.

Разве M$ ввела в оборот жабу, взамен визуалбэйсика?

Должна поддерживать новый стандарт трея.

Не знаю никакого нового стандарта, со мной его не согласовывали, а вот нерабочий трей - позор дистростроителей.

Napilnik ★★★★★ ()
Последнее исправление: Napilnik (всего исправлений: 1)
Ответ на: комментарий от m0rph

Вот оно как!

Странное дело получается - филонит гномоделы, а страдают из-за этого юзеры кде =(

з.ы. кстати, не знаю, в каком месте поддержка кривая, недавно пилил что-то в kdenlive под третьегномом - все выглядело очень даже вменяемо.

Classic ()
Ответ на: комментарий от Napilnik

а вот нерабочий трей - позор дистростроителей.

К сожалению, ты прав.

Конечно можно еще сетовать на недобросовестных производителей софта. Но больше всего бесит ответ Мартина Граесслина:

and the core developers think it would be so feasible to do this within the Plasma framework, wouldn't it be a good idea if they provided a fix?

I'm sorry to say, but probably I am the best suited dev to work on it from the active Plasma team. My focus is currently completely on Wayland and working on legacy code base which cannot be used in Wayland at all is nothing I'm
a) interested in
b) have time for

Не хочу переиначивать, но считаю, что иксы еще будут (активно) жить минимум два года. И это очень хороший повод сделать «временный» но красивый (а не как тут) workaround. Коммерческий продукт не позволил бы себе такого неуважения к пользователям.

Впрочем, тут следует учесть и другие факторы. Такие случаи подталкивают разработчиков:

  1. писать более гибкие программы. Чтоб смена API не вызывала тонны рефакторинга
  2. писать открытые программы (пускай даже частично открытые), чтобы в подобных случаях позволить производителям дистрибутивов пересобрать их программу и починить ошибки интеграции
  3. не использовать костыли и стараться не писать говнокод, т.к. в следующем же релизе окружения все рухнет (т.е. те самые костыли) с очень высокой вероятностью.
  4. обращать внимание на поддержку своих «творений»

Даже можно сказать, подобный подход разработчиков среды формирует определённый взгляд на разработку программ: используй «минималистичный» API, который описан и рекомендуется; ССЗБ если используешь deprecated (хоть он отлично подходит к твоим целям); код должен быть простой и понятный (также подразумевается продуманная структура);

Раньше, насколько я понимаю, код писали «под себя», а теперь лучше писать «под окружение». В связи с этим многие старпёры негодуют, т.к. надо ломать собственные привычки и изучать что-то новое.

KennyMinigun ★★★★★ ()
Ответ на: комментарий от KennyMinigun

писать более гибкие программы. Чтоб смена API не вызывала тонны рефакторинга

Ага, запускать эти программы из под рута чтобы они смогли хакнуть ядро и врубить поломанную говнописателями фичу. Где-то мы это уже видели.

Napilnik ★★★★★ ()
Ответ на: комментарий от Napilnik

писать более гибкие программы. Чтоб смена API не вызывала тонны рефакторинга

Ага, запускать эти программы из под рута чтобы они смогли хакнуть ядро и врубить поломанную говнописателями фичу. Где-то мы это уже видели.

Не понял, раской мысль

KennyMinigun ★★★★★ ()
Ответ на: комментарий от karton1

Подтверждаю. KDE 5, Arch. Посмотрел htop, а там съедено 846 мб. И это без запущенных приложений!

В KDE4 также. В XFCE4 400МБ

Deleted ()

А как там обстоит дело с GTK2\3? Так же инородно или запилили тему?

ilinsky ★★★★★ ()

Норм, наверное в апреле уже можно будет обновляться с четвёрки...

Flame4All ()
Ответ на: комментарий от Klymedy

vim-nox, tmux, - твои DE жрут в 18 раз больше.

anonymous ()
Ответ на: комментарий от anonymous

Полная демка: https://www.youtube.com/watch?v=QfqRwAtV3W0

Посмотрел. Не, я любил когда-то кеды, но их монструозность это жесть. Плоскота в стиле вин8 и вин10 это жесть просто. Вангую в следующей версии лаунчер на весь экран, равно как и виджет уведомлений.

Да, в кедах остались тонны настроек. Но блин, из всех DE в линуксе по-прежнему годнотой остаётся unity, едва ли не с момента своего создания. Аккуратный дизайн, плевать им на плоскоту эту несчастную, цветовая схема практически не меняется со времён ubuntu 10.04. Стабильность и всё такое. Таки развитие под чётким предводительством Святого Марка идёт только на пользу.

Вообще, на мой взгляд, таким проектам не хватает именно хорошего руководителя, который будет направлять движение в одну сторону, а не как у большинства проектов, как у тех же кед - сначала мы сделаем всё в 3д! Потом - не, давайте всё в вычурное 2д! И перерисуем все иконки, да! Ведь больше других забот и проблем нет - нужно только иконки перерисовать.

ekzotech ★★★★ ()
Ответ на: комментарий от ekzotech

из всех DE в линуксе по-прежнему годнотой остаётся unity, едва ли не с момента своего создания. Аккуратный дизайн, плевать им на плоскоту эту несчастную, цветовая схема практически не меняется со времён ubuntu 10.04. Стабильность и всё такое. Таки развитие под чётким предводительством Святого Марка идёт только на пользу.

Спасибо, посмеялся :-)

anonymous ()

Слава кде! Лучший рабочий стол на линуксе.

unt1tled ★★★★ ()
Ответ на: комментарий от anonymous

Я говорю о DE. ubuntu не самая безбажная, но таки это по-прежнему самый человеческий дистр.

И unity куда круче нынешнего гнома. И круче kde. А остальные «якобы DE» не идут ни в какое сравнение в плане возможностей и удобства (что использования, что настройки).

Да, openbox крут, i3, awesome - это всё круто, но их надо долго пилить напильником это раз, и всё равно это совсем не unity. Впрочем, и не должны быть - у них разная идеология, разные задачи и разные потребности.

И назови более удобную DE, которая даст те же самые возможности «искаропки» и без напильника?

Итак, над чем же ты посмеялся?

ekzotech ★★★★ ()
Ответ на: комментарий от ekzotech

И unity куда круче нынешнего гнома. И круче kde. А остальные «якобы DE» не идут ни в какое сравнение в плане возможностей и удобства (что использования, что настройки).

Итак, над чем же ты посмеялся?

Над каким-то глупеньким фанбоем. Иди кому-нибудь другому порассказывай про удобство.

anonymous ()
Ответ на: комментарий от m0rph

Есть ощущение, что кеды переопределяют (export) некоторые LC_* переменные.

Да есть такое. У меня в /usr/bin/startkde:

$ grep -A 5 LC_ /usr/bin/startkde 
# export LC_* variables set by kcmshell5 formats into environment
# so it can be picked up by QLocale and friends.
exportformatssettings=$configDir/plasma-locale-settings.sh
test -f $exportformatssettings && {
    . $exportformatssettings
}

$ cat ~/.config/plasma-locale-settings.sh
# Generated script, do not edit
# Exports language-format specific env vars from startkde.
# This script has been generated from kcmshell5 formats.
# It will automatically be overwritten from there.
export LANG=uk_UA.UTF-8
export LANGUAGE=uk:ru:en_US

KennyMinigun ★★★★★ ()
Последнее исправление: KennyMinigun (всего исправлений: 1)
Ответ на: комментарий от m0rph

Дваждую, в последнее время начались какие-то варнинги о невыставленной локали. Что за дистрибутив?

anonymous 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.